Why a Strong Digital Strategy Matters for B2B Businesses

B2B businesses often have longer sales cycles and more complex customer journeys than companies selling directly to consumers. Potential clients may research a provider, compare different options, review its website, and look for evidence of expertise before starting a conversation.

A strong digital strategy can help B2B companies stay visible during this research process while making it easier for potential customers to understand their services.

Understand the B2B Customer Journey

A B2B customer rarely makes a decision after seeing one advertisement or visiting one webpage. The process can involve several stages, from identifying a problem to researching solutions and evaluating potential providers.

Businesses should therefore create digital resources that support different stages of this journey. Educational articles can help with early research, while service pages, case studies, and detailed guides can support customers closer to making a decision.

Use SEO to Reach Decision-Makers

Search engine optimization can help B2B businesses appear when potential clients search for relevant solutions. Effective SEO includes keyword research, technical optimization, content development, internal linking, and improving website structure.

Businesses can target searches based on their services, industries, locations, and common customer questions. This creates opportunities to attract people who are already looking for specific solutions.

Create Content That Demonstrates Expertise

Useful content can help establish credibility. Instead of producing articles only to target keywords, businesses should answer genuine questions and provide practical information.

For example, an engineering company could publish a guide about project planning, while a software provider might explain how automation can improve business workflows. Case studies can also show how particular problems were addressed for clients.

Connect Marketing With Sales

Marketing and sales teams should work toward shared goals. Leads generated through search, advertising, social media, or content should have a clear path toward becoming qualified opportunities.

Customer relationship management systems can help businesses organize enquiries and understand how prospects move through the sales funnel.

Track the Right Metrics

Traffic alone does not always indicate marketing success. B2B businesses should also monitor qualified enquiries, conversion rates, lead sources, cost per acquisition, and engagement with important service pages.

Reviewing these metrics can reveal which channels are producing valuable opportunities and where improvements should be made.
